π πΊοΈ Getting There
The most common way to reach Prato alla Drava Winnebach is by car, offering flexibility to explore the region. Public transport options include regional trains to nearby towns followed by a bus or taxi. Check local transport schedules in advance.
Yes, while driving offers more convenience, you can reach Prato alla Drava Winnebach via regional trains and local bus services. It's advisable to plan your route using public transport apps or websites.
For exploring the immediate village, walking is ideal. For accessing trailheads and surrounding areas, a car is recommended. Local buses connect some points of interest.
Yes, there are parking areas available, especially near the village center and popular trail access points. During peak season, parking can fill up, so arriving early is advised.
The closest major airports are Innsbruck (INN) in Austria and Bolzano (BZO) in Italy. From these airports, you can rent a car or take public transport to reach Prato alla Drava Winnebach.
